“Stone (ft. Baker)” by Lilah Pi

“Stone” has a dynamite production quality that really helps transcend this song into the soulful pop banger that it’s supposed to be. Lilac Pi brings an impressive register of vocals that works well with the lyrical journey that surrounds it.

The instrumental work is experimental and works with the relevance of the music arrangements presented. This song is a whole vibe within itself.

Lilah Pi makes you sway along with the journey and creates a song that you’ll want to hear again.
